Job Description

Hobart Service, an Illinois Tool Works Company, is a trusted source for Commercial Food Equipment Service Solutions. Our team of over 1,700 associates nationwide serves as valued partners to our customers, providing exceptional customer service, giving back to the communities where they live and work, and demonstrating the ITW values of Integrity, Simplicity, Trust, Respect, and Shared Risk.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ead and direct multiple assigned branch operations to achieve ongoing service revenue growth, profitability, productivity, quality, and service levels.
  • Manage and administer general business operations for the branch, providing strategic leadership and day-to-day management of a team of Field Service Technicians, Administrative Staff, and lower-level supervisory staff.
  • Develop, maintain, and manage a highly technical field service team, overseeing installations, preventative maintenance, equipment upgrades and updates, and sales support for new systems.
  • Establish and grow customer relationships, focusing on meeting or exceeding financial metrics and customer satisfaction results.
  • Talent development, increasing employee retention and engagement levels.
Requirements
  • High school diploma or GED with a minimum of 7 years of relevant experience.
  • Sales strategy and customer development experience.
  • Experience managing a Profit & Loss statement, cost control, inventory management, customer-facing metric management.
  • Experience dealing directly with customers.
  • Supervisory/direct staff management experience.
  • Demonstrated project management skills.
  • Strong communication skills; verbal and written.
Preferred Qualifications
  • 5-7 years of relevant experience with a Bachelor's Degree; AND previous management experience.
  • Knowledge of an Annual Operating Plan/Long Range Plan.
  • Service labor product knowledge for commercial food equipment.
  • Mechanical aptitude.
Work Environment
  • Office and field environment.
  • Up to 50% travel.
  • May be exposed to noise, heat, cold, slippery, wet conditions.
  • May be required to sit/stand/walk.
  • May be required to lift up to 75 lbs.
  • May be required to climb a 10 ft ladder.
  • Driving company vehicles for extended periods of time.
